Abstract:
The single carrier frequency division multiple access (SC-FDMA) scheme taking discrete Fourier transform spread orthogonal frequency division multiplexing (DFT-S-OFDM) as the core of technology has been adopted as the third generation partnership project-long term evolution standard for uplink transmission. In this paper, a novel MIMO DFT-S-OFDM system based on modulation diversity is proposed. Combining with effective use of time diversity and space diversity, this proposed scheme joints the Turbo coding and modulation diversity together, and provides high-performance, high spectral efficiency and low error rate under the fading channel. The simulation results show that under the optimum rotation angle, the proposed scheme outperforms the conventional MIMO DFT-S-OFDM scheme based on bit-interleaved coded modulation with a little increase in complexity.
